Animated caveman adventure The Croods is heading back to the big screen for a sequel.
The film, which features the voices of Ryan Reynolds and Emma Stone, was released in March (13) and became only the second movie of 2013 to pass the $300 million mark at the global box office earlier this month (Apr13).
The movie's takings have since rocketed to over $386 million worldwide.
Its huge success has prompted DreamWorks Animation bosses to greenlight a follow-up for The Croods, although it is not yet known whether stars Reynolds, Stone and Nicolas Cage will return, reports EW.com.
